About This Podcast

A podcast for those long walks with baby trying to get them to nap. A realistic look at being in the trenches as a mum of a toddler with a new baby. Grab your reheated coffee and listen in to know you’re not alone in the craziness! Toddler temper tantrums, babies not sleeping, losing yourself in your new role of mummy, navigating being a working mum - its all really hard and I wish I had some answers. Unfortunately I don't but if you want to hear that someone else is going through it all too and juggling the same balls then welcome!
